Derniers tutoriels de développement web
 

HTML DOM style objet


objet Style

L'objet Style représente une déclaration de style.

Accès à un style objet

L'objet Style est accessible depuis la section de tête du document ou du HTML spécifique element(s) .

Accès à un style object(s) de la section de tête du document:

Exemple

var x = document.getElementsByTagName("STYLE");
Essayez vous - même »

Accès à l'objet de style d'un élément spécifié:

Exemple

var x = document.getElementById("myH1").style;
Essayez vous - même »

Créer un style objet

Vous pouvez créer un <style> élément en utilisant le document. createElement() document. createElement() méthode:

Exemple

var x = document.createElement("STYLE");
Essayez vous - même »

Vous pouvez également définir les propriétés de style d'un élément existant:

Exemple

document.getElementById("myH1").style.color = "red";
Essayez vous - même »

Propriétés de style d'objet

La "CSS" colonne indique dans quelle version CSS la propriété est définie (CSS1, CSS2, or CSS3) .

Propriété La description CSS
alignContent Définit ou retourne l'alignement entre les lignes à l'intérieur d'un récipient flexible lorsque les éléments ne pas utiliser tout l'espace disponible 3
alignItems Définit ou retourne l'alignement des éléments à l'intérieur d'un récipient flexible 3
alignSelf Définit ou retourne l'alignement des éléments sélectionnés à l'intérieur d'un récipient flexible 3
animation Un raccourci pour toutes les propriétés d'animation ci-dessous, à l'exception de la propriété animationPlayState 3
animationDelay Définit ou retourne lorsque l'animation commencera 3
animationDirection Définit ou retourne si l'animation ou non doit jouer dans le sens inverse des cycles alternatifs 3
animationDuration Définit ou retourne combien de secondes ou millisecondes une animation nécessaire pour terminer un cycle 3
animationFillMode Définit ou retourne quelles valeurs sont appliquées par l'animation en dehors du temps, il est en cours d'exécution 3
animationIterationCount Définit ou retourne le nombre de fois où une animation doit être joué 3
animationName Définit ou retourne un nom pour l'animation @keyframes 3
animationTimingFunction Définit ou retourne la courbe de vitesse de l'animation 3
animationPlayState Définit ou retourne si l'animation est en cours d'exécution ou mis en veille 3
background Définit ou retourne toutes les propriétés d'arrière-plan dans une déclaration 1
backgroundAttachment Définit ou retourne si un background-image fixe ou défile avec la page 1
backgroundColor Définit ou retourne l'arrière-plan de couleur d'un élément 1
backgroundImage Définit ou retourne l'arrière-plan d'image pour un élément 1
backgroundPosition Définit ou renvoie la position de départ d'un arrière-plan d'image 1
backgroundRepeat Définit ou retourne comment répéter (tile) un background-image 1
backgroundClip Définit ou retourne la zone de peinture de l'arrière-plan 3
backgroundOrigin Définit ou retourne la zone de positionnement des images d'arrière-plan 3
backgroundSize Définit ou retourne la taille de l'image d'arrière-plan 3
backfaceVisibility Définit ou retourne si oui ou non un élément doit être visible sans faire face à l'écran 3
border Définit ou retourne borderWidth, borderStyle et borderColor dans une déclaration 1
borderBottom Définit ou retourne tous les borderBottom * propriétés dans une déclaration 1
borderBottomColor Définit ou retourne la couleur de la bordure inférieure
borderBottomLeftRadius Définit ou retourne la forme de la bordure du coin inférieur gauche 3
borderBottomRightRadius Définit ou retourne la forme de la bordure du coin inférieur droit 3
borderBottomStyle Définit ou retourne le style de la bordure inférieure 1
borderBottomWidth Définit ou retourne la largeur de la bordure inférieure 1
borderCollapse Définit ou retourne si la frontière de la table doivent être regroupées en une seule frontière, ou non 2
borderColor Définit ou renvoie la couleur de la bordure d'un élément (peut avoir jusqu'à quatre valeurs) 1
borderImage Un raccourci pour définir ou retourner toutes les propriétés borderImage de * 3
borderImageOutset Définit ou retourne le montant par lequel la zone d'image frontière va au-delà de la zone frontalière 3
borderImageRepeat Définit ou retourne si la frontière de l'image doit être répétée, arrondie ou étirées 3
borderImageSlice Définit ou retourne les décalages vers l'intérieur de l'image-frontière 3
borderImageSource Définit ou retourne l'image à utiliser comme une frontière 3
borderImageWidth Définit ou retourne la largeur de l'image-frontière 3
borderLeft Définit ou retourne toutes les borderLeft * propriétés dans une déclaration 1
borderLeftColor Définit ou renvoie la couleur de la bordure gauche 1
borderLeftStyle Définit ou retourne le style de la bordure gauche 1
borderLeftWidth Définit ou retourne la largeur de la bordure gauche 1
borderRadius Un raccourci pour définir ou retourner tous les quatre frontières * propriétés Radius 3
borderRight Définit ou retourne tous les borderRight * propriétés dans une déclaration 1
borderRightColor Définit ou retourne la couleur de la bordure droite 1
borderRightStyle Définit ou retourne le style de la bordure droite 1
borderRightWidth Définit ou retourne la largeur de la bordure droite 1
borderSpacing Définit ou retourne l'espace entre les cellules dans une table 2
borderStyle Définit ou retourne le style de la bordure d'un élément (peut avoir jusqu'à quatre valeurs) 1
borderTop Définit ou retourne tous les borderTop * propriétés dans une déclaration 1
borderTopColor Définit ou retourne la couleur de la bordure supérieure 1
borderTopLeftRadius Définit ou retourne la forme de la bordure du coin supérieur gauche 3
borderTopRightRadius Définit ou retourne la forme de la bordure du coin en haut à droite 3
borderTopStyle Définit ou retourne le style de la bordure supérieure 1
borderTopWidth Définit ou retourne la largeur de la bordure supérieure 1
borderWidth Définit ou retourne la largeur de la bordure d'un élément (peut avoir jusqu'à quatre valeurs) 1
bottom Définit ou renvoie la position inférieure d'un élément positionné 2
boxDecorationBreak Définit ou retourne le comportement de l'arrière-plan et la bordure d'un élément à la page-break, ou, pour les éléments en ligne, à la ligne-break. 3
boxShadow Un ou plusieurs attache goutte-ombre à la boîte 3
boxSizing Permet de définir certains éléments pour s'adapter à une zone d'une certaine manière 3
captionSide Définit ou retourne la position de la légende de la table 2
clear Définit ou renvoie la position de l'élément par rapport à des objets flottants 1
clip Définit ou retourne quelle partie d'un élément positionné est visible 2
color Définit ou retourne la couleur du texte 1
columnCount Définit ou retourne le nombre de colonnes d'un élément doit être divisé en 3
columnFill Définit ou retourne la façon de remplir des colonnes 3
columnGap Définit ou retourne l'écart entre les colonnes 3
columnRule Un raccourci pour définir ou retourner toutes les propriétés columnRule de * 3
columnRuleColor Définit ou renvoie la couleur de la règle entre les colonnes 3
columnRuleStyle Définit ou retourne le style de la règle entre les colonnes 3
columnRuleWidth Définit ou retourne la largeur de la règle entre les colonnes 3
columns Un raccourci pour définir ou retourner columnWidth et columnCount 3
columnSpan Définit ou retourne le nombre de colonnes d'un élément devrait étendre sur 3
columnWidth Définit ou retourne la largeur des colonnes 3
content Utilisé avec le: avant et: après les pseudo-éléments, d'insérer du contenu généré 2
counterIncrement Incrémente un ou plusieurs compteurs 2
counterReset Crée ou remet à zéro un ou plusieurs compteurs 2
cursor Définit ou retourne le type de curseur à afficher pour le pointeur de la souris 2
direction Définit ou retourne le sens du texte 2
display Définit ou retourne le type d'affichage d'un élément 1
emptyCells Définit ou retourne si vous souhaitez afficher la frontière et le fond des cellules vides, ou non 2
filter Définit ou renvoie les filtres d'image (visual effects, like blur and saturation) le (visual effects, like blur and saturation) la (visual effects, like blur and saturation) 3
flex Définit ou retourne la longueur de l'élément, par rapport au reste 3
flexBasis Définit ou retourne la longueur initiale d'un élément souple 3
flexDirection Définit ou retourne la direction des éléments flexibles 3
flexFlow Un raccourci pour la flexDirection et les propriétés flexWrap 3
flexGrow Définit ou retourne à quel point l'élément se développera par rapport au reste 3
flexShrink Définit ou retourne comment l'élément se contractera par rapport au reste 3
flexWrap Définit ou retourne si les éléments flexibles doivent envelopper ou non 3
cssFloat Définit ou retourne l'alignement horizontal d'un élément 1
font Définit ou retourne fontStyle, fontVariant, fontWeight, fontSize, lineHeight et fontFamily dans une déclaration 1
fontFamily Définit ou retourne la famille de polices pour le texte 1
fontSize Définit ou retourne la taille de police du texte 1
fontStyle Définit ou retourne si le style de la police est normale, italique ou oblique 1
fontVariant Définit ou retourne si la police doit être affiché dans les petites majuscules 1
fontWeight Définit ou retourne l'audace de la police 1
fontSizeAdjust Préserve la lisibilité du texte lorsque la police se produit fallback 3
fontStretch Sélectionne la normale, condensée ou étendue d'une famille de polices 3
hangingPunctuation Indique si un caractère de ponctuation peut être placé en dehors de la zone de la ligne 3
height Définit ou retourne la hauteur d'un élément 1
hyphens Définit la façon de répartir les mots pour améliorer la mise en page des paragraphes 3
icon Fournit l'auteur la possibilité de style d'un élément avec un équivalent iconique 3
imageOrientation Spécifie une rotation dans le sens horaire ou droit que l'agent utilisateur applique une image 3
justifyContent Définit ou retourne l'alignement entre les éléments à l'intérieur d'un conteneur flexible lorsque les éléments ne pas utiliser tout l'espace disponible. 3
left Définit ou retourne la position gauche d'un élément positionné 2
letterSpacing Définit ou retourne l'espace entre les caractères dans un texte 1
lineHeight Définit ou retourne la distance entre les lignes dans un texte 1
listStyle Définit ou retourne listStyleImage, listStylePosition et listStyleType dans une déclaration 1
listStyleImage Définit ou retourne une image comme marqueur d'élément de liste 1
listStylePosition Définit ou retourne la position de la marque de liste article 1
listStyleType Définit ou retourne la liste de produit type de marqueur 1
margin Définit ou retourne les bords d'un élément (can have up to four values) 1
marginBottom Définit ou retourne la marge inférieure d'un élément 1
marginLeft Définit ou retourne la marge gauche d'un élément 1
marginRight Définit ou retourne la marge de droite d'un élément 1
marginTop Définit ou retourne la marge supérieure d'un élément 1
maxHeight Définit ou retourne la hauteur maximale d'un élément 2
maxWidth Définit ou retourne la largeur maximale d'un élément 2
minHeight Définit ou retourne la hauteur minimale d'un élément 2
minWidth Définit ou retourne la largeur minimale d'un élément 2
navDown Définit ou retourne où naviguer en utilisant la touche de navigation flèche vers le bas 3
navIndex Définit ou retourne l'ordre de tabulation pour un élément 3
navLeft Définit ou retourne où naviguer en utilisant la touche de navigation flèche gauche 3
navRight Définit ou retourne où naviguer en utilisant la touche de navigation flèche droite 3
navUp Définit ou retourne où naviguer en utilisant la touche de navigation flèche haut 3
opacity Définit ou retourne le niveau d'opacité pour un élément 3
order Définit ou retourne la commande de l'élément flexible, par rapport au reste 3
orphans Définit ou retourne le nombre minimal de lignes pour un élément qui doit être laissé au bas d'une page lorsqu'un saut de page dans un élément 2
outline Définit ou retourne toutes les propriétés de contour dans une déclaration 2
outlineColor Définit ou renvoie la couleur du contour autour d'un élément 2
outlineOffset Décale un aperçu, et il tire au-delà de la bordure 3
outlineStyle Définit ou retourne le style du contour autour d'un élément 2
outlineWidth Définit ou retourne la largeur de l'ébauche autour d'un élément 2
overflow Définit ou retourne quoi faire avec le contenu qui rend l'extérieur de la boîte d'élément 2
overflowX Indique ce qu'il faut faire avec la gauche / droite des bords du contenu, si elle déborde la zone de contenu de l'élément 3
overflowY Indique ce qu'il faut faire avec les bords supérieurs / inférieurs du contenu, si elle déborde la zone de contenu de l'élément 3
padding Définit ou retourne le rembourrage d'un élément (can have up to four values) 1
paddingBottom Définit ou retourne le rembourrage de fond d'un élément 1
paddingLeft Définit ou retourne le rembourrage gauche d'un élément 1
paddingRight Définit ou retourne le rembourrage droit d'un élément 1
paddingTop Définit ou retourne le rembourrage de dessus d'un élément 1
pageBreakAfter Définit ou retourne le comportement de saut de page après un élément 2
pageBreakBefore Définit ou retourne le comportement de saut de page avant un élément 2
pageBreakInside Définit ou retourne le comportement de saut de page dans un élément 2
perspective Définit ou retourne le point de vue sur la façon dont les éléments 3D sont considérés 3
perspectiveOrigin Définit ou renvoie la position inférieure d'éléments 3D 3
position Définit ou retourne le type de procédé de positionnement utilisé pour un élément (static, relative, absolute or fixed) 2
quotes Définit ou retourne le type de guillemets pour les citations intégrées 2
resize Définit ou retourne si oui ou non un élément est redimensionnable par l'utilisateur 3
right Définit ou renvoie la position droite d'un élément positionné 2
tableLayout Définit ou retourne la façon de poser des cellules de table, des lignes et des colonnes 2
tabSize Définit ou retourne la longueur de l'onglet caractères 3
textAlign Définit ou retourne l'alignement horizontal du texte 1
textAlignLast Définit ou retourne comment la dernière ligne d'un bloc ou d' un droit de ligne avant un saut de ligne forcé est aligné lorsque le texte-align est "justify" 3
textDecoration Définit ou retourne la décoration d'un texte 1
textDecorationColor Définit ou retourne la couleur du texte décoration 3
textDecorationLine Définit ou retourne le type de ligne dans une décoration de texte 3
textDecorationStyle Définit ou retourne le style de la ligne dans une décoration de texte 3
textIndent Définit ou retourne l'empreinte de la première ligne de texte 1
textJustify Définit ou retourne la méthode de justification utilisée lorsque le texte-align est "justify" 3
textOverflow Définit ou retourne ce qui devrait se produire lorsque le texte déborde l'élément contenant 3
textShadow Définit ou retourne l'effet d'ombre d'un texte 3
textTransform Définit ou retourne la capitalisation d'un texte 1
top Définit ou renvoie la position supérieure d'un élément positionné 2
transform Applique une transformation 2D ou 3D à un élément 3
transformOrigin Définit ou retourne la position des éléments transformés 3
transformStyle Définit ou retourne la façon dont les éléments imbriqués sont rendus dans l'espace 3D 3
transition Un raccourci pour définir ou renvoyer les quatre propriétés de transition 3
transitionProperty Définit ou renvoie la propriété CSS que l'effet de transition est pour 3
transitionDuration Définit ou retourne le nombre de secondes ou en millisecondes un effet de transition prend pour terminer 3
transitionTimingFunction Définit ou retourne la courbe de vitesse de l'effet de transition 3
transitionDelay Définit ou retourne lorsque l'effet de transition commencera 3
unicodeBidi Définit ou retourne si le texte doit être supplantés pour prendre en charge plusieurs langues dans le même document 2
verticalAlign Définit ou retourne l'alignement vertical de la teneur en un élément 1
visibility Définit ou retourne si un élément doit être visible 2
whiteSpace Définit ou retourne comment gérer les onglets, les sauts de ligne et les espaces dans un texte 1
width Définit ou renvoie la largeur d'un élément 1
wordBreak Définit ou retourne aligner les règles de rupture pour les scripts non-CJC 3
wordSpacing Définit ou retourne l'espacement entre les mots dans un texte 1
wordWrap Permet de longs mots incassables à être brisés et enveloppent à la ligne suivante 3
widows Définit ou retourne le nombre minimal de lignes pour un élément qui doit être visible en haut d'une page 2
zIndex Définit ou renvoie l'ordre d'empilement d'un élément positionné 2

Pages associées

Tutoriel HTML: HTML CSS

Tutoriel CSS: CSS Tutorial

Référence HTML: HTML <style> balise

Référence CSS: Propriétés CSS